1、When driving on a snowy day, drivers should follow the tracks on the road before them.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

2、When a tire bursts suddenly on the road, the driver should refrain from violently depressing the brake pedal in panic. Instead, he should try his best to change to a low gear and use engine braking to reduce the speed of the vehicle.

A. Right

B. Wrong

Answer:A

9、How should lamps be used when motor vehicle drivers pass through a two-way tunnel?

A. Turn on the hazard lamps

B. Turn on the high-beam

C. Turn on the fog lamp

D. Turn on the low-beam

Answer:D

12、Which of the following is an inflammable solid material?

A. Matches

B. Gun powder

C. Calcium carbide

D. Explosives

Answer:A

13、When the wounded person is suffering main artery bleeding, where should the rescue personnel press by thumb to stop the bleeding?

A. The artery near the heart

B. The artery lower to the wound

C. The artery further from the heart

D. The artery in the center of the wound

Answer:A

14、How to ensure motor vehicles have sufficient power when driving uphill?

A. Downshift before reducing speed

B. Downshift after reducing speed

C. Downshift when the speed is excessively low

D. Downshift to the fullest extent

Answer:A

16、When the tire pressure is too low, what can happen when driving at a high speed?

A. Tire pressure will be unstable

B. Tire pressure will increase

C. Driving resistance will decrease

D. The tire will burst

Answer:D
